Mindshare comparison

As of August 2026, in the Wireless LAN category, the mindshare of Aruba Wireless is 12.9%, down from 16.0% compared to the previous year. The mindshare of WatchGuard Secure Wi‑Fi is 1.2%, up from 0.5% compared to the previous year. It is calculated based on PeerSpot user engagement data.

"With Aruba Wireless Controller, all our access points are connected to one controller. Through that controller, we can actually handle each access point; we can disconnect or connect that access point, and then we can tell, or see, or allow how many users are, or should be, connected through that access point."
